Lifespan vs. Healthspan: What’s the Distinction?
Let’s break it down:
- Lifespan is the variety of years we reside.
- Healthspan is the variety of these years we’re really wholesome.
In different phrases? Amount vs. high quality.
In line with the World Well being Group, the common international hole between lifespan and healthspan is almost 10 years. Within the U.S., it’s worse: 12.4 years. And for ladies, the hole is even larger. We’re spending 13.7 years—greater than a decade—in declining well being, usually battling continual situations like osteoporosis, coronary heart illness, and cognitive decline.

The Gender Well being Paradox: Why Girls Undergo Extra
Right here’s the kicker: Girls reside round six years longer than males—however we endure extra. It’s referred to as the gender and well being paradox.
The explanations for this are layered—hormonal shifts, caregiving obligations (for each our youngsters and our dad and mom), healthcare inequities, and socio-economic boundaries all play a task.
The Economist’s Well being Inclusivity Index factors out that girls, particularly older ones, face compounded disadvantages. Caregiving, work interruptions, and fewer entry to preventative care go away many people navigating growing older with fewer sources and extra pressure.
And don’t neglect: In 2023, the U.S. dropped from twenty seventh to forty third within the international gender parity rankings based mostly on 4 principal areas—work, training, well being, and political management.

1. Nourish Your Physique with Protein-Wealthy Meals
There’s no magic-bullet eating regimen, however complete, nutrient-dense meals that present enough macronutrients and micronutrients help long-term well being.
For older adults, protein turns into particularly vital. Analysis exhibits that elevated protein consumption can assist offset sarcopenia (age-related muscle loss) and the decline in bodily efficiency that always comes with age. It’s not nearly staying sturdy—it’s about sustaining independence and decreasing fall threat.
You don’t must depend each gram, however do intention to incorporate high-quality protein with each meal: suppose beans, fish, yogurt, eggs, and lean meats.

3. Neighborhood: The Underrated Longevity Software
Sturdy relationships are a long life superpower. In line with Dr. Robert Waldinger, director of Harvard’s 80+ yr Research of Grownup Growth, “the individuals who stayed healthiest and lived longest had been the individuals who had the strongest connections to others.”
But greater than 1 in 5 People report feeling lonely. And loneliness isn’t simply emotionally painful—it’s biologically dangerous, linked to every little thing from coronary heart illness to dementia.
Connection doesn’t should be difficult. Schedule a stroll with a neighbor. Be a part of a e book membership or volunteer group. Strive one thing new—gardening, dance, portray, mountaineering—and do it with others. Neighborhood is drugs.
4. Change How You Assume About Getting old
Right here’s a mind-blowing idea: how we take into consideration growing older can actually change how we age.
“The one most vital think about figuring out longevity— extra vital than gender, revenue, social background, loneliness or practical well being— is how individuals take into consideration and method the thought of previous age.” ~ Dr. Becca Levy
Yale researcher Dr. Becca Levy adopted lots of of individuals over age fifty in a small Ohio city for 20 years. She discovered that individuals who held constructive beliefs about growing older lived a median of 7.5 years longer. Additionally they had higher coronary heart well being, decrease charges of melancholy and Alzheimer’s, and bounced again sooner from sickness. MRI research even present that individuals who mentally establish themselves as youthful than their chronological age have extra grey matter of their brains.
Your beliefs about growing older don’t simply form your perspective—they form your biology.
